Man Held on Assault Charge in Bar Fight
An Oxnard man has been arrested for holding a gun to the head of a bar patron during an after-hours argument in the bar’s parking lot, authorities said Monday.
Tyrone Murrow, 22, was arrested on suspicion of assault with a deadly weapon, possessing a handgun with a serial number removed and brandishing a handgun.
A citizen stopped a passing Oxnard patrol car to report a fight at the Metro Bay Club just before 2 a.m. Saturday. At the bar, police contacted a security guard who had detained two men involved in the dispute.
But a witness to the fight pointed to a third man, Murrow, who allegedly held a handgun to the temple of a bar customer during a fight in the parking lot.
Officers searched the area and found a 9-millimeter pistol with a loaded magazine concealed in nearby bushes. Murrow was booked into the Ventura County Jail.
